“I am often asked this question or those close to it. But I'll tell you this, any country must defend its borders. I’ve made weapons not for attack, but for the defense of the borders of my Fatherland. And that is how it should be. And the fact that it is used in other ways is not the designer's fault. These are politicians who cannot agree peacefully without using weapons. This question can be directed at them.” -Mikhail Kalashnikov
